Ust-Kamenogorsk May Hold March Against Single Time Zone
The Akimat of Ust-Kamenogorsk has approved a march against the transition to a single time. This is reported by Vlast with reference to activist Leonid Kartashov. The activists sought approval through the court. Now they are also continuing to demand permission for a solitary picket and rally.
“Your request regarding the decision made to approve holding a peaceful assembly in the form of a march on March 14, 2025 from 18:05 to 19:30 has been taken into account,” says the response of Ust-Kamenogorsk Deputy Akim Irina Smith to the request of public figure Kartashov.
Previously, the Akimat refused to allow activists to hold peaceful meetings to express their disagreement with the time change. The reason for the refusal was that specialized places were occupied on the days when activists planned meetings.
Let us recall that a single time zone was introduced in Kazakhstan on March 1, 2024. However, many residents did not like this initiative.
